What is Beyond Commerce Interest Expense?

Beyond Commerce BYOC Interest Expense is $-0.82 Mil as of Jun. 2023.

Interest Expense is the amount reported by a company or individual as an expense for borrowed money. Beyond Commerce's interest expense for the three months ended in Jun. 2023 was $ -0.21 Mil. Its interest expense for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2023 was $-0.82 Mil.

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income(EBIT) by its Interest Expense. Beyond Commerce's Operating Income for the three months ended in Jun. 2023 was $ -0.32 Mil. Beyond Commerce's Interest Expense for the three months ended in Jun. 2023 was $ -0.21 Mil. Beyond Commerce did not have earnings to cover the interest expense. The higher the ratio, the stronger the company's financial strength is. Beyond Commerce Business Description

Address 3773 Howard Hughes Parkway, Suite 500, Las Vegas, NV, USA, 89169
Beyond Commerce Inc is a provider of internet marketing analytics, technologies and services with a focus on data in the B2B Internet Marketing Analytics/Technology and Services space. It plans to develop, acquire, and deploy disruptive strategic software technology and market-changing business models through organic growth and acquisitions. The majority of the company's revenue is generated by the completion of a survey. Revenue is recognized and customers are billed at the point in time a survey occurs or when a related service is complete.
